About Moonshine Grill

Moonshine serves up innovative down-home cooking in a casual atmosphere, steeped in Austin, Texas' historic Waterloo Compound.

Moonshine Grill: Serving Up Innovative Down-Home Cooking in Austin, Texas

If you're looking for a unique dining experience that combines innovative cuisine with a casual atmosphere, look no further than Moonshine Grill. Located in the heart of Austin, Texas' historic Waterloo Compound, this restaurant has been serving up delicious down-home cooking since 2003.

At Moonshine Grill, the focus is on using fresh ingredients and creative techniques to put a modern spin on classic Southern dishes. From their famous macaroni and cheese to their mouth-watering chicken fried steak, every dish is made from scratch with care and attention to detail.

One of the things that sets Moonshine Grill apart from other restaurants in Austin is its commitment to sustainability. The restaurant sources many of its ingredients locally and uses eco-friendly practices whenever possible. This not only helps support local farmers and businesses but also ensures that diners are getting the freshest possible food.

In addition to its delicious food, Moonshine Grill also offers an extensive selection of craft cocktails and beers. Whether you're in the mood for a classic Old Fashioned or something more adventurous like their signature "Moon-A-Rita," there's something for everyone on the drink menu.

But what really makes Moonshine Grill special is its atmosphere. The restaurant's interior is warm and inviting, with exposed brick walls, wooden beams, and cozy booths perfect for intimate dinners or group gatherings. And if you're lucky enough to snag a table on their outdoor patio, you'll be treated to stunning views of downtown Austin while you dine.

Whether you're a local looking for your new favorite spot or just passing through town and craving some delicious Southern comfort food, Moonshine Grill should be at the top of your list. With its innovative cuisine, commitment to sustainability, and welcoming atmosphere, it's no wonder this restaurant has become an Austin institution over the past two decades.
